Question

In the given figure, O is the centre of the circle. If PBC=25o and APB=110o, find the value of ADB.

Solution

We know that ACB=PCB

In PCB

Using the angle sum property

PCB+BPC+PBC=180o

We know that APB and BPC are linear pair

By substituting the values

PCB+(180o110o)+25o=180o

On further calculation

PBC+70o+25o=180o

PCB+95o=180o

By subtraction

PCB=180o95o

So we get

PCB=85o

We know that the angles in the same segment of a circle equal

ADB=ACB=85o

Therefore, the value of ADB is 85o
